Starting Switch
Starting switch (1) is used to start or stop the engine.
(A): OFF position
The key can be inserted or withdrawn. Switches for the electrical
system (except room lamp), are all turned off and the engine is
stopped.
(B): ON position
Electric current flows through the charging and lamp circuits. Keep
starting switch key in the ON position while the engine is running.
(C): START position
This is the engine-start position. Keep the key at this position
during cranking. Immediately after starting the engine, release the
key. It will automatically return to the ON position (B).
